This October 17-19, Harvest Music Festival will be geared up to kick the Fall season off right with a festival to remembered the whole year long. Taking place at Mulberry Mountain in Ozark, Arkansas and featuring the likes of bluegrass masters Yonder Mountain String Band, Railroad Earth, Greensky Bluegrass and many more; Harvest fest is going to be the place to be if you love bluegrass!

If you haven’t set into bluegrass music quite yet, the festival is also offering festivalgoers a multitude of performers from different genres. Beats Antique, Les Claypool’s Duo de Twang, and Tedeschi Trucks Band are just a few groups that will have fans buzzing about their unique styles and diversity all weekend long. In addition to bands that are truly out of this world, big-time players JJ Grey and Mofro will be bringing their A-game when it comes to that jamy Southern rock music they play so well.

The good people behind the festival have added some rare opportunities this year that festivalgoers can take advantage to make their experience that much more memorable while on-site. A songwriting contest has been underway for some time now and is planned to draw the creativity by the masses. The contestant’s song that is nominated first place will win a custom guitar donated by The Musician’s Exchange in Van Buren, Arkansas (don’t forget the bragging rights!).

Yonder’s third annual Fiddlin’ and Pickin’ Contest is also in full effect this year and is offering prizes like no other. Winners of the talent-craving contest will get to play a song with one of four amazing bands who have been kind enough to participate in the contest. Railroad Earth, Elephant Revival, Mountain Sprout and Honkysuckle are happy to welcome the talented musician on stage during one of their sets. You still have time to enter online or in person 15 minutes before the contest begins on October 18th and 19th.
